Future Arc and Implications
Grow Arc
Social Impact: Fashion trends accelerate due to increased accessibility and immediate gratification, driving compulsive consumption.
Technological Impact: AR clothing platforms become ubiquitous, driving innovation in digital garment creation and simulation.
Ecological Impact: Increased demand for new clothing, despite virtual try-on reducing returns, exacerbates textile waste and resource depletion.
Economic Impact: E-commerce booms as augmented reality shopping experiences lead to higher conversion rates and impulsive purchases.
Political Impact: Governments struggle to regulate advertising and data privacy in immersive, personalized AR shopping environments.
Narrative: Fueled by convenience and endless choice, AR fashion accelerates consumerism, pushing material limits to the breaking point.
Collapse Arc
Social Impact: Widespread disillusionment with ephemeral digital fashion as supply chain breakdowns and environmental disasters make physical needs paramount.
Technological Impact: AR infrastructure crumbles due to energy shortages and digital fragmentation, limiting access to virtual try-on.
Ecological Impact: Focus shifts to repairing and repurposing existing clothing due to resource scarcity and widespread environmental damage.
Economic Impact: Fashion industry collapses as consumers prioritize basic necessities and local production over trends and AR experiences.
Political Impact: Governments prioritize resource allocation and basic needs over luxury industries like digitized fashion.
Narrative: The AR fashion bubble bursts as systemic failures force a return to functional, resource-conscious clothing practices.
Discipline Arc
Social Impact: Standardized sizing enforced by virtual try-on systems promotes body conformity and discourages individuality.
Technological Impact: AR fashion is centrally controlled, with algorithms dictating style trends and limiting individual expression based on pre-defined parameters.
Ecological Impact: AR systems are used to promote sustainable fashion choices and incentivize responsible consumption habits.
Economic Impact: The fashion industry becomes highly regulated, with quotas and standards for AR-integrated garment production and virtual consumption.
Political Impact: Government agencies monitor and regulate AR fashion platforms to ensure ethical labor practices and environmental compliance.
Narrative: Controlled through digital infrastructure and central planning, fashion becomes a tool for social engineering and resource management.
Transform Arc
Social Impact: AR try-on tools empower individuals to create personalized, sustainable wardrobes, fostering self-expression and reducing waste.
Technological Impact: AR technology evolves beyond mere simulation, enabling the creation of adaptive clothing that changes based on environment or mood.
Ecological Impact: AR platforms drive a circular fashion economy, promoting clothing rental, repair, and upcycling over new production.
Economic Impact: Decentralized fashion ecosystems emerge, empowering independent designers and creators using AR to showcase their work and connect with consumers.
Political Impact: Open-source AR fashion platforms challenge corporate control, fostering a more democratic and equitable fashion landscape.
Narrative: AR catalyzes a fashion revolution, empowering individuals to personalize, share, and sustainably express themselves through digital and physical garments.
